Setup, Compatibility & Care
To ensure your Air Force 1 trainers last, it is recommended to apply a protective water-repellent spray before initial wear to guard against spills and light rain. When cleaning, use a soft-bristle brush or a damp cloth with mild soap to wipe down the leather upper, avoiding excessive water saturation. For the cream sole, use a dedicated sneaker cleaner to remove surface dirt and scuff marks. Store your shoes in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ight, which can cause the leather to stiffen and the white tones to yellow over time. Using a shoe tree can help maintain the original shape and prevent permanent creasing of the toebox.
